Webb7 jan. 2011 · The Semiotics of Video Games is an art miscellany that investigates the production of meaning in video games. The project was presented at the 3rd video games cultures conference, organized by the Inter-Disciplinary network and held at the Mansfield College (July 2011, University of Oxford, UK). Webb15 maj 2024 · Diversity in Video Games and the Philosophy of Technology. It’s possible that a fair number of people were made aware of a new announcement this week out of Activision Blizzard. On Thursday the company issued a press release about a new piece of internal software they were rolling out called the King Diversity Space Tool.
